Bay City Electric, Light & Power (BCELP) is a
municipal utility, owned by the City of Bay City, Michigan. It
has served the Bay City area since 1868 when it was known as the
Bay City Gas Light Company. Today it serves over 20,000
customers in Bay City and the surrounding townships of Bangor,
Frankenlust, Hampton, Monitor, and Portsmouth. The utility is
one of 2,000 community owned electric utilities that serves more
than 42 million Americans.
The utility maintains more than 500 miles of
overhead and underground distribution lines, fed from 10
distribution substations. Day
to day operations include line construction and maintenance,
line clearance, street light maintenance, generating plant
operation and maintenance, metering installation and
maintenance, service building upkeep, purchasing materials and
supplies, and system planning functions.

Possess
understanding of the electric utility “purchase power” market.
Since 2007, the Bay City Electric Department has managed its own
purchase power portfolio with the assistance of the
Michigan Public Power
Agency (MPPA). Bay City is one of 14 municipalities that
participate in the MPPA which provides economic benefits to
participating members and is involved in joint ownership of
electrical generating plants and transmission facilities, as
well as the pooling of utility resources.
